CourseDetails

โ€ข Introduction to IoT Security in Renewable Energy Systems: Understanding the basics of IoT, renewable energy systems, and the importance of security in these systems.
โ€ข Threats and Vulnerabilities in IoT-based Renewable Energy Infrastructure: Identifying common threats, attacks, and vulnerabilities in IoT-based renewable energy systems.
โ€ข Secure Communication and Data Transmission: Exploring secure communication protocols, encryption techniques, and data transmission methods in IoT-based renewable energy systems.
โ€ข Access Control and Authentication: Implementing robust access control policies and user authentication mechanisms in IoT-based renewable energy systems.
โ€ข Intrusion Detection and Prevention Systems: Designing and deploying intrusion detection and prevention systems for IoT-based renewable energy systems.
โ€ข Security Standards and Compliance: Familiarizing with industry-specific security standards and regulations for IoT-based renewable energy systems.
โ€ข Device and Network Hardening: Securing IoT devices and networks in renewable energy systems through various hardening techniques.
โ€ข Security Monitoring and Incident Response: Implementing security monitoring tools and incident response plans for IoT-based renewable energy systems.
โ€ข Case Studies and Real-world Examples: Analyzing real-world IoT security incidents in renewable energy systems and discussing best practices.
